Master The Ultimate Guide to Applying Makeup Foundation with a Sponge

Applying foundation with a make-up applicator can yield a flawless and even complexion. This method allows for subtle coverage, making it perfect for all skin tones.

Here's a detailed guide to master a flawless foundation application with a sponge:

  • Start by prepping your complexion with moisturizer and primer. This creates a smooth surface for your foundation.
  • Squeeze a moderate amount of foundation onto the back of your wrist.
  • Dampen your sponge with water and squeeze out any excess. A damp sponge helps for a even application.
  • Pat the foundation onto your skin in a outward motion, starting from the center of your face and spreading outwards.
  • Fuse the edges of your foundation with your fingers. This creates a natural transition between your foundation and your skin.

Note to apply sheer layers of foundation and accumulate coverage as needed. Finally, set your makeup with a powder for staying power.

Picking the Perfect Makeup Foundation for Your Skin Variety

Finding the ideal foundation can feel overwhelming with all the options available. Your skin type is a crucial factor when making your decision. If you have shiny skin, look for a matte finish foundation that helps control luster. For dehydrated skin, choose a hydrating formula with ingredients like hyaluronic acid or glycerin. Combination skin reaps rewards from a foundation that balances both coverage and hydration.

A good foundation should merge seamlessly into your skin, providing an even hue without looking thick. Experiment different options until you find the perfect match for your unique skin.

Sponge vs. Brush: Finding the Best Tool for Your Makeup Foundation Application

When it comes to applying your foundation flawlessly, the choice between a makeup applicator and a brush can be tricky. Both tools offer distinct advantages and outcomes, so finding the perfect match for your tone and desired look is essential.

  • Sponges, known for their plushness, excel at creating a natural finish. They're ideal for blending liquid and cream foundations easily.
  • Brushes, on the other hand, offer more accuracy and can be build a range of finishes from subtle to full coverage. They're especially suited for powder foundations.

Ultimately, the best tool for you depends on your personal preference. Don't be afraid to try different options and see what works best for your skin and makeup goals.
